BTIG to Host Snowbird MedTech, Digital Health, Life Science and Diagnostic Tools Conference on February 11 - 12, 2025

Firm Event to Attract Over 75 Industry-Leading and Emerging Healthcare Companies

NEW YORK--(BUSINESS WIRE)--BTIG announced today that it will host its annual MedTech, Digital Health, Life Science and Diagnostic Tools Conference on Tuesday, February 11 through Wednesday, February 12, 2025. The firm expects to host over 75 corporate management teams throughout the event and will include opportunities for the firm’s institutional investor clients to meet with management teams in a one-on-one, as well as hybrid group setting.

The conference will be hosted by:

  • David Larsen, CFA, BTIG Healthcare IT and Digital Health Analyst
  • Marie Thibault, BTIG Medical Technology and Digital Health Analyst
  • Mark Massaro, BTIG Life Science and Diagnostic Tools Analyst
  • Ryan Zimmerman, BTIG Medical Technology Analyst
  • Sam Eiber, BTIG Medical Technology Analyst
  • Juliette Lafille, BTIG Healthcare Sales Specialist

Additionally, Mr. Massaro will be joined by Gabriel Bien-Willner, MD, PhD, Chief Medical Officer of Palmetto GBA and Medical Director of the MolDX (Molecular Diagnostic Services) Program and Brian Carey, JD, Partner at Hogan Lovells US LLP for the fireside chat, “2025 Reimbursement and Regulatory Outlook Under the Trump Administration 2.0.”

“We are excited to be back in Snowbird this year as we bring together another impressive group of public and private healthcare companies alongside institutional investors,” commented Ryan Serwin, CFA, Director of Research at BTIG. “The event provides a multi-day opportunity for industry leaders to make connections and explore emerging innovations and trends across the healthcare industry.”

About BTIG

BTIG is a global financial services firm specializing in institutional trading, investment banking, research and related brokerage services. With an extensive global footprint and more than 700 employees, BTIG, LLC and its affiliates operate out of 20 cities throughout the U.S., and in Europe, Asia and Australia. BTIG offers execution, expertise and insights for equities, equity derivatives, ETFs and fixed income, currency and commodities. The firm’s core capabilities include global execution, portfolio, electronic and outsource trading, investment banking, prime brokerage, capital introduction, corporate access, research and strategy, commission management and more.
